Ticket FAC — Night-shift access, Support Team, Brindlemoor House. The Tierwell Support night crew has reported that the east stairwell reader rejects badges after midnight due to the new lock schedule. As an interim measure, Facilities has enabled the keypad on the east stairwell door for the 22:00–06:00 window. Night-shift staff should continue badging where possible and use the keypad only as fallback. The temporary code is provided below.

turnstile pass: bdg-GVLXS-6

## Break-Glass: PixHoard Image Cache

New folks: if the PixHoard image cache leaks memory and OOMs the Renner nodes, don't wait for approvals. Restart via the break-glass account, file an incident, and notify the cache owner. Access is audited. The break-glass account unlocks with the recovery passphrase below.

recovery phrase for kagaf-yajof: fraax-quenwyn-lamion

### Step 3 — Publish the lintwall baseline

For this week's sync: the static-analysis baseline for the Ostrander monorepo was regenerated after the Fenwick refactor landed, clearing 214 stale suppressions. The new baseline file must be committed alongside the tool version bump so CI stays deterministic. Before merging, sign the baseline artifact with the key below.

rollout seal: bky19_AhpppeGU5khcL8iNaiP